Cryptocurrencies are a relatively new payment solution for online transactions. They are digital currencies that use encryption techniques to regulate the generation of units of currency and verify the transfer of funds. Some popular online payment gateways include PayPal, Stripe, and Vendreo Pay. These services charge a fee for their services, typically a percentage of the transaction amount plus a flat fee per transaction. Although stringent measures such as symmetric encryption are in place to make e-payment safe and secure, it is still vulnerable to hacking. Without superior identity verification measures like biometrics and facial recognition, anyone can use another person’s cards and e-wallets and get away without being caught. These security concerns may make some people reluctant to use e-payment systems. Operating like an electronic check, debit cards provide a convenient and real-time means of accessing one’s funds. This immediate withdrawal mechanism ensures that users spend within their available balance, eliminating the risk of accumulating debt. Electronic Funds Transfer (EFT) is the process of transferring money from one bank account to another electronically. It includes various payment methods like direct deposits, bill payments, and wire transfers. Online banking allows consumers to manage accounts, transfer funds, and make payments via their banking platform.
Credit card networks—primarily Visa, Mastercard, RuPay, and American Express—form an important part of India’s electronic payment infrastructure. RuPay, India’s domestic card network, has gained significant market share, especially through government initiatives like Jan Dhan accounts. Electronic invoicing automation also minimizes errors that could lead to costly disputes or late payments. Unlike a simple digital invoice (such as a PDF sent via email), a true e-invoice adheres to structured data formats like XML or EDI, ensuring seamless data exchange between accounting systems. Not everyone has access to the technology or resources required to use e-money systems. This digital divide can exclude marginalized populations, including the elderly, low-income individuals, and those living in rural areas, from participating fully in the financial system. While e-money transactions offer security features, they are still vulnerable to various forms of cyber threats such as hacking, phishing, and malware attacks.
